Analysis of Mode Hopping Phenomenon in a 1.5μm In Ga As Laser

Abstract

Experiments and analog computer simulations were carried out to analyze the characteristics of mode hopping phenomenon in a 1.5μm In Ga As P laser when it oscillated with two longitudinal modes. It becomes clear for the first time that intensity fluctuation of the spontaneous emission acts as a trigger to the mode hopping, and that this hopping follows the stochastics of a Poisson process. Furthermore, it was found that highly biased operation is effective to reduce the frequency of the mode hopping.
